mysql 1052 ambiguous_mysql错误:Column ‘id’ in field list is ambiguous的解决方法
[Err] 1052 - Column ‘modify_time‘ in where clause is ambiguous
出错的语句:
SELECT AVG(T.se)%60
FROM
(SELECT TIMESTAMPDIFF(SECOND,first_transfer_time,modify_time) se
FROM xes_appeals
INNER JOIN xes_appeal_templates
WHERE xes_appeals.app_type = xes_appeal_templates.app_type
AND xes_appeals.app_type = 313
AND xes_appeals.first_transfer_time >= ‘2018-11-23 00:00:00‘
AND xes_appeals.first_transfer_time <= ‘2018-11-23 23:59:59‘
AND modify_time >= ‘2018-11-23 00:00:00‘
AND modify_time <= ‘2018-11-23 23:59:59‘
AND xes_appeals.`status` =4
AND xes_appeals.operater_id <> 0
) T
列‘ID‘在字段列表中重复,其实就是两张表有相同的字段,但是使用时表字段的名称前没有加表名,导致指代不明
调整后的:
SELECT AVG(T.se)%60
FROM
(SELECT TIMESTAMPDIFF(SECOND,first_transfer_time,xes_appeals.modify_time) se
FROM xes_appeals
INNER JOIN xes_appeal_templates
WHERE xes_appeals.app_type = xes_appeal_templates.app_type
AND xes_appeals.app_type = 313
AND xes_appeals.first_transfer_time >= ‘2018-11-23 00:00:00‘
AND xes_appeals.first_transfer_time <= ‘2018-11-23 23:59:59‘
AND xes_appeals.modify_time >= ‘2018-11-23 00:00:00‘
AND modify_time <= ‘2018-11-23 23:59:59‘
AND xes_appeals.`status` =4
AND xes_appeals.operater_id <> 0
) T
mysql 1052 ambiguous_mysql错误:Column ‘id’ in field list is ambiguous的解决方法相关推荐
- mysql报错:Column 'id' in field list is ambiguous,以及tp的三表联合查询语句,打印sql等
一.报错信息 1.报错信息 单纯的根据报错信息,意思是在联合查询中,这几个表的都有id值,mysql在执行查询中,不能分辨id是属于哪个表的. 解决方案: 1.修改表字段,不要都叫id (这个方案不好 ...
- 完美解决Column ‘xxx‘ in field list is ambiguous问题
复现问题 使用如下SQL查询数据: SELECTid as id,`user`.login_name AS user_mobile,apply_status,( SELECT `value` FROM ...
- Column 'id' in where clause is ambiguous
使用mysql数据库进行左右连接查询的时候出现错误提示 Column 'id' in where clause is ambiguous 使用mysql数据库进行左右连接查询的时候出现错误提示 Col ...
- MySQL错误:Column ‘pno‘ in field list is ambiguous是什么问题呢?
ERROR 1052 (23000): Column 'pno' in field list is ambiguous 很多初学者在MySQL的基础学习中会出现上述的报错. 问题出在没有对 'pno' ...
- MyBatisPlus查询时报错,Unknow column ‘id‘ in ‘field list‘,怎么解决?
在使用MyBatisPlus的selectById()方法查询数据时,报出了一个错误: java.sql.SQLSyntaxErrorException Create breakpoint Unkno ...
- Unknown column ‘id‘ in ‘field list‘ 【排错·sql】
springboot项目中出现如下错误 Unknown column 'id' in 'field list' 表明实体类中的id属性在数据库中没找到对应字段 数据库中字段名是id_而不是id,改过来 ...
- 错误代码: 1052 Column 'stu_id' in field list is ambiguous
1.错误描述 1 queries executed, 0 success, 1 errors, 0 warnings查询:select stu_id, (SELECT stu_name FROM t_ ...
- Mysql添加用户错误:ERROR 1364 (HY000): Field ‘ssl_cipher‘ doesn‘t have a default value解决方法
Mysql添加用户错误:ERROR 1364 (HY000): Field 'ssl_cipher' doesn't have a default value解决方法 参考文章: (1)Mysql添加 ...
- Cause: java.sql.SQLSyntaxErrorException: Unknown column ‘id‘ in ‘field list‘解决思路
在做Springboot项目整合Mybatis使用的时候,出现了如下的报错信息,经过定点调试发现了问题,所以将解决方式和思路总结了一下,仅供大家参考. 遇到的问题 Cause: java.sql.SQ ...
- Column ‘dept_no‘ in field list is ambiguous
create view dept_vi as select emp_no, from_date, salary from employees e, salaries s where e.emp_no ...
最新文章
- idea 快速导入实现父类方法_教你快速吸引精准粉丝实现流量变现的方法
- sql移动加权计算利润_一文搞懂股票指数的4种加权方式
- 30 天精通 RxJS (05): 建立 Observable(一)
- 电流源并联怎么合并_一种特殊的并联切换电力系统,长见识了
- SQL 快速入门2.1
- android zxing 自动对焦,ZXing自动对焦问题
- 学校如何把表格里的成绩,让学生以二维码的方式去扫描查询呢?
- 三菱plc分拣程序_三菱PLC实现电梯控制方案,含全套程序设计
- SQL server 中的dbo、guest
- eclipse neno 将jar包自动导入WEB-INF\lib
- 微软android桌面壁纸,微软桌面(com.microsoft.launcher) - 6.210402.0.960830 - 应用 - 酷安
- SULLEY安装与使用
- ecshop小京东短信接口插件修改-v41,42,43,50+图片说明
- HTML jQuery实现点赞功能(模仿CSDN的样式)
- 数据采集框架 kafka
- jquery end()用法
- 编译Android源码(9.0)
- 【Todo】【读书笔记】机器学习实战(Python版)
- 自适应模拟退火粒子群算法BSAPSO(学习笔记_03)
- 【2022年华为杯数学建模】B题 方形件组批优化问题 方案及MATLAB代码实现(更新完毕)
热门文章
- 回溯法高效搜索解空间树的两种办法
- Java 最佳学习途径
- DLL注入 + VEH 的方式处理异常
- 13.3.8 添加换行符和换页符
- 大番薯本地模式怎么使用?大番薯u盘启动盘制作工具本地模式重装系统教程
- 能上QQ,无法打开网页解决办法!!!(亲测能用)
- QCC3040 BLE bonding相关配置
- QCC304x系列开发教程(实战篇) 之7.3 QCC3040之swift pair
- 在html编辑器中插入css,怎么给kindeditor编辑器添加引用(blockquote)标签,并选择css样式...
- laravel Excel 3.1 列宽设置不起作用